Diazepam Employed in dogs for: situational anxiety, panic Conditions, noise aversion, phobia Anytime possible, diazepam must be given to dogs thirty–sixty minutes ahead of time of the event that’s recognized to bring about anxiety. The drug may also be supplied with the earliest signal that a Canine is becoming anxious, but it works best when specified in advance of an anxiety inducing event. It’s a member of the benzodiazepine class of sedatives, which perform by depressing action in specific parts of the central anxious system. Diazepam is a brief-acting medication that takes outcome speedily. If this medication is ever utilised extended-term, it should not be stopped abruptly. Normally function with your vet when weaning your Pet dog off a medication. Prospective Negative effects may well incorporate: Grogginess Sedation Loss of harmony Amplified hunger Agitation Aggression

Benadryl can be an antihistamine mostly utilised to take care of environmental allergic reactions or allergic reactions. Benadryl may have some mild sedative outcomes but they aren't nearly as pronounced as in people. It is usually not really useful for dogs with anxiety.
